Grand Erie District School Board is seeking Special Education Advisory Committee Members
The Grand Erie District School Board is looking for parents and community members to join the Special Education Advisory Committee. Members of this lively and engaged group make recommendations to the Board on matters related to the establishment, development and delivery of Special Education programs and services within Grand Erie.
To be eligible, members must be: 1. a Canadian citizen, 2. 18 years of age or older, 3. a resident within the jurisdiction of the Board, and 4. a public school elector (as defined in the Municipal Electors Act)
Special Education Advisory Committee members serve a four (4) year term coinciding with municipal electorates, i.e., December 2018 to November 2022.
Applications will also be considered from local associations who operate in the best interests of promoting the well-being of exceptional children or adults throughout Ontario.
